Systematic review of remineralized materials on Enamel

Abstract:

The research about remineralization of enamel is mainly performed by investigatin remineralization properties of various materials on the in vitro model of early caries. As one of remineralization materials, fluoride has been widely used in clinic, as well as the an important reference standard for remineralization. Materials such as hydroxyapatite, calcium phosphate and sodium bicarbonate are proven to possess similar remineralization property in line with the remineralization effect of fluoride ion. Casein phosphopetides amorphous calcium phosphate (CPPACP) has also been proven as a new type of remineralization matetial. This review covers the recent progress in the mechanism and chareacteristics of various remineralizaton materials in caries research.
